you have a line like:
set xls = createobject("excel.application")
(Or its equivalent)
xls.displayalerts = false
'your code to save/overwrite
xls.displayalerts = true
(Do you actually need the .application in xls.application.quit??)
Olivia Towery wrote:
I am using the CreateObject("Excel.Application") to create a workbook from
three separate tables in a sql db. This works great and compiles three
separate sheets to one workbook. The following lines name and add the
workbook to the directory:
fName = "" & strfile & ".xls"
xls.ActiveWorkbook.SaveAs server.MapPath(".") & "\" & fName
xls.Application.Quit
What do I need to add to make the object overwrite the existing file?
